Frequently asked questions

What is Del Prado I Apartments's energy grade?

Del Prado I Apartments scores 74 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band B (Above median (70–84)) — in its 2024 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does Del Prado I Apartments use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 59.5 kBtu/ft² across 52,192 sq ft, including 291,443 kWh of electricity and 19,613 therms of natural gas.

What are Del Prado I Apartments's carbon emissions?

Del Prado I Apartments reported 170 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(3.3 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.
